Wild Strawberry Colors

Wild Strawberries are a unique fruit, with their vibrant, eye-catching colors. They come in a variety of shades ranging from deep reds to bright oranges and even yellow. The colors that wild strawberries have are derived from the pigment anthocyanin, which is found naturally in the skin of the berry. This pigment is responsible for giving wild strawberries their intense hue and range of shades. Wild strawberries also contain other pigments such as carotenoids which contribute to their color palette.

Wild strawberry colors can vary depending on the particular variety and when they are harvested. For example, some varieties may be lighter in color when they are unripe but darken as they ripen. Red Strawberries

Red strawberries are one of the most popular fruits in the world. They are a great source of vitamin C, a powerful antioxidant that helps protect the body from free radicals and other harmful elements. Red strawberries are also high in fiber, which helps to keep your digestive system healthy and functioning properly. Additionally, red strawberries contain a variety of other essential nutrients such as folate, iron, magnesium and potassium.

Red strawberries have a sweet yet slightly tart flavor that is perfect for making smoothies or adding to salads and desserts. They can also be used to make jams and jellies or eaten alone as a snack. Red strawberries are versatile and can be enjoyed in many different ways.

When selecting red strawberries at the store, make sure they are bright red in color with no signs of bruising or mold. Choose berries that are firm but not hard and avoid those with soft spots or white patches, as these could indicate they are not ripe yet. Store fresh red strawberries in the refrigerator for up to two weeks before eating them.
